火山云代理商:如何通过火山云容器服务提高容器应用的性能?
前言
随着云计算技术的快速发展,容器化技术已成为现代应用部署的主流选择。火山云(Volcengine)作为字节跳动旗下的云计算服务品牌,其容器服务凭借高性能、高可靠性及丰富的生态工具链,为企业和开发者提供了卓越的容器化解决方案。本文将详细介绍如何通过火山云容器服务优化容器应用性能,并分析其核心优势。
一、火山云容器服务的核心优势
火山云容器服务(VKE,Volcengine Kubernetes Engine)基于开源Kubernetes构建,同时深度融合火山引擎的基础设施能力,在性能、成本和安全方面展现出显著优势。

1. 高性能基础设施支持
- 自研DPU加速网络:通过硬件卸载技术实现网络延迟低于100μs,适用于高并发场景。
- 弹性裸金属服务器:结合容器的轻量化与物理机的性能,支撑计算密集型业务。
- 分布式存储优化:支持CSI插件与高性能云盘,IOPS可达百万级。
2. 智能化资源调度
- 动态弹性伸缩(VPA/HPA):根据负载自动调整Pod资源配额或节点数量,节省30%以上资源成本。
- 混合部署技术:在线业务与离线任务共享资源池,提升整体利用率。
3. 全链路可观测性
集成日志服务(TLS)、监控告警(CloudMonitor)和分布式追踪(Trace),提供从容器到代码级的全景监控。
二、提升容器应用性能的关键实践
1. 集群规划优化
- 节点池分级配置:按业务需求划分计算优化型、内存优化型节点池,例如:
apiVersion: v1 kind: NodePool metadata: name: gpu-pool spec: instanceType: ecs.gn6i-c8g1.2xlarge # GPU机型 labels: workload-type: ai-serving - 多可用区部署:通过VKE的多AZ调度策略实现跨机房容灾。
2. 应用编排优化
- 拓扑感知调度:利用TopologySpreadConstraints实现Pod均匀分布:
topologySpreadConstraints: - maxSkew: 1 topologyKey: kubernetes.io/hostname whenUnsatisfiable: ScheduleAnyway - 镜像加速:使用火山云容器镜像仓库(CR)的P2P分发技术,拉取速度提升5倍。
3. 网络与存储加速
- 高性能网络方案:选择VPC-CNI模式获得固定IP和更高带宽。
- 本地缓存卷:对StatefulSet使用Local PV减少存储延迟。
4. 持续性能调优
- 使用Argo Rollouts实现渐进式发布,配合流量分析逐步验证新版本性能。
- 基于火焰图的瓶颈分析:通过火山云APM工具定位Java/Python应用热点代码。
三、典型客户案例
某电商大促场景实践:
- 通过VKE秒级扩容2000个计算节点应对流量洪峰
- 采用服务网格(ASM)实现全链路灰度发布
- 最终效果:QPS提升400%的同时,平均响应时间下降60%
总结
火山云容器服务通过深度整合高性能基础设施、智能调度算法和全栈观测工具,为用户提供了企业级的容器化解决方案。无论是应对突发流量、优化资源利用率,还是提升应用稳定性,VKE均表现出显著的技术优势。对于火山云代理商而言,充分掌握这些技术特性,能够为客户设计更具竞争力的容器架构方案,最终实现降本增效的业务目标。



